In 2020-2021, 473 people earned their degree in religious/sacred music, making the major the 603rd most popular in the United States.

Across Texas, there were 34 religious/sacred music gra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 13 religious/sacred music graduates with average earnings and debt of $39,932 and $25,894 respectively.

This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Religious Music Major in Texas” ranking looked at 9 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in religious/sacred music. The colleges and universities that top this list are recognized because their religious/sacred music program is one of the largest majors offered at the school.
